3G Wireless Modules Internet-enable electronic devices.

Print | 
Email |  Comment   Share  
April 14, 2009 - With speeds to 3.1 Mbps (downlink) and 1.8 Mbps (uplink), DTP-500D CDMA module operates on EVDO Rev A 800 and 1,900 MHz wireless networks. It offers GPS/AGPS location capabilities, built-in TCP/IP stack, and USB 2.0 interface. Operating globally on tri-band UMTS 850/1900/2100 wireless networks as well as quad-band GSM/GPRS/EDGE 850/900/1800/1900 networks, DTP-600W HSPA module transmits data at 3.6 Mbps downlink and 384 kbps uplink rates. Both modules have mini PCIe 52-pin interface.

AnyDATA Corporation Announces New 3G EVDO and HSPA Modules


Modules enable High Speed Internet access for consumer electronic devices

IRVINE, Calif., March 25 -- AnyDATA Corporation, a global leader in the design and manufacture of wireless communications devices, announces the DTP-500D Rev A EVDO and DTP-600W HSPA mini PCI-E modules for mobile Internet devices and other wireless consumer electronics. AnyDATA 3G wireless modules are well-known for their small size and proven reliability in some of the best-selling mobile Internet devices.

The DTP-500D CDMA module operates on EVDO Rev A 800 and 1900 Mhz wireless networks. It features speeds up to 3.1 Mbps for the downlink and 1.8 Mbps for the uplink. The DTP-500D module is backwards compatible to CDMA 1x RTT networks. Features include GPS and AGPS location capabilities as well as a built-in TCP/IP stack and a standard USB 2.0 interface.

The DTP-600W HSPA module operates globally on tri-band UMTS 850/1900/2100 wireless networks as well as quad-band GSM/GPRS/EDGE 850/900/1800/1900 networks. The module transmits data at a blazing 3.6 Mbps downlink and 384 kbps uplink.

Both new AnyDATA 3G modules utilize breakthrough single chip technology from Qualcomm. The modules enable fast Internet access for consumer devices and machine to machine (M2M) communications that require low price solutions.

Both the DTP-500D and the DTP-600W use a standard mini PCI-E 52 pin interface for ease of integration in consumer electronic devices. By utilizing the same form factor and software compatibility for both modules, AnyDATA allows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EMs) to serve both their CDMA and GSM-based customers without costly redesigns.
